在触控屏上调节文件列宽的方法

文档序号:6481864阅读:484来源:国知局
专利名称:在触控屏上调节文件列宽的方法
技术领域
本发明涉及一种调节文件列宽的方法,尤其是指在触控屏上调节文件列宽的方法。
背景技术
随着科技的高速发展,电子类产品已发生了天翻地覆的变化,随着近来触控式电 子类产品的问世,多指触控已越来越多的受到人们的追捧,不但其可节省空间,便于携带, 而且用户通过手指就可直接操作,使用舒适,非常便捷。例如,目前市场常见的个人数字处 理(PDA)、触控类手机、手提式笔记型电脑等等,都已加大对多指触控的应用,所以触控式装 置将来必在各个领域有更加广泛的应用。 就目前而言,随着Window7的上市,多指触控已被广大用户所接受,在摒弃了传统 的鼠标、触控板或触控笔的同时,直接使用手指操作而带来的优越性是无可比拟的,但是不 可避免的也存在一些小问题。由于用户的手指大小、粗细各异,在操作某些文件时就不容易 选中,以打开一个Excel文件1为例,若需要调节该文件中任意一栏的列宽,对小尺寸触控 屏来说,由于用手指直接操作比较困难,不易选择目标,目前传统的调节方式直接利用鼠标 或触控笔将光标10置于Excel纵列栏12的上方,如图1所示,当移动光标10变化为调整列 宽的符号11后,直接拖拽就可任意调节其宽度。而若利用手指来直接调节其列宽,因为手 指较大,不容易捕捉光标10的变化,若用户只想利用手指来调节的话,就需要先选中某一 列,再捕捉光标10的变化,而且在整个触控屏的屏幕范围较小的情况下,就更加难以捕捉 光标变化,这样用户在操作时势必增加了难度,需要反复多次调节。不但在Excel文件中, 对于一些其它文件,在整个屏幕较小的情况下,都会有此类不易操作的问题。
因此需要为广大用户提供一种更加简便的方法来解决以上问题。

发明内容
本发明实际所要解决的技术问题是如何提供一种在触控屏上调节文件列宽的方 法。 为了实现本发明的上述目的,本发明提供了一种在触控屏上调节文件列宽的方 法,其包括以下步骤利用一手指触碰该文件上需要调节列宽的栏;从所述选择的栏中弹 出一窗口 ;手指直接在该窗口上移动用以控制相应栏的列宽。 本发明所述的调节文件列宽的方法,不但克服了传统在触控屏上手指不易操作的 问题,而且本发明所述方法简单,在Excel文件中可任意调节到用户所需要的列宽。


图1是现有在Excel文件中调节列宽的方法;
图2是根据本发明手指触碰后弹出窗口的示意具体实施例方式
下面结合附图和实施例对本发明作进一步的说明。 请参考图2所示,对一个Excel文件l,该Excel文件1中的上方为各纵列栏A、 B、C等等,依次排列,故纵列栏12分别为12A、12B、12C等等对应依次排列,其边界线分别为 13A、13B、13C等等对应依次排列,所述纵列栏12的下方都设有一隐藏的窗口 2,对应于纵列 栏12其分别为2A、2B、2C等依次排列,该窗口 2类似于一虚拟触控板,通过编程,就可以实 现和真实触控板一样的各种功能。当用手指触碰该任意一纵列栏12时,该窗口 2就会浮在 所选纵列栏12的上方,即当用手指触碰该Excel文件上任意一纵列栏12时,随即会弹出一 个触控窗口 2,当用户手指触碰该窗口 2或者在该窗口 2上移动时,类似于在真实触控板上 控制光标的移动,为了方便用户在该Excel文件中操作,在不使用该窗口 2的情况下,该窗 口 2就隐藏于该纵列栏12的下方。 下面以在Excel文件中具体说明如何实现调整列宽,对一个开启的Excel文件,手 指需先触碰该文件中的需要调节列宽的纵列栏12,由于每个纵列栏12下方都设置有隐藏 的窗口,一但手指触碰到任意一纵列栏12的上方,对应该纵列栏的窗口 2就会弹出。而当 不需要调节列宽时,由于该隐藏的窗口 2设置于每一纵列栏12的下方,所以也不会影响整 个Excel文件的使用及外观,对于这种弹出式触碰窗口,相当于起到了放大所选纵列栏12 的作用,所以用户更容易操作。 由于在整个触控屏幕比较小的情况下,直接利用手指调节纵列栏12的列宽非常 困难,所以弹出式的窗口在操作时就十分方便。如用户需要调节一纵列栏12B的列宽,首先 需要将一根手指触碰该所选纵列栏12B,然后从该纵列栏12B上就会弹出一对应窗口 2B,手 指移到该窗口 2B上,当手指在该触控窗口 2B上移动时,就可控制该纵列栏12B的列宽。实 质上,调整纵列栏12B的列宽,主要就是控制调节纵列栏12B的边界线13B。确切的说,就是 需要调节纵列栏12B的右边界线13B,因为纵列栏12B的左边界线13A的移动并不改变该 栏12B的列宽,所以调节纵列栏12B的列宽只需调节该栏右边界线13B就可以实现了。当 手指触碰到所选纵列栏12B的上方时,设于该纵列栏12B下方的对应窗口 2B随即弹出,手 指移向该窗口 2B,在该窗口 2B上移动,就可控制所选纵列栏12B的列宽,当手指在窗口 2B 上向右移动时,该手势命令就控制了该纵列栏12B右边界线13B相应向右移动,从而实现了 该纵列栏12B列宽的增加,当手指在窗口 2B上向左移动时,该手势命令就控制了该纵列栏 12B右边界线13B相左移动,从而实现了该纵列栏12B列宽的减小,这些操作手势就可以实 现最终控制纵列栏12B列宽的调节。对于上述实施例中在弹出窗口 2B上的移动,实质上是为了控制纵列栏12B右边界
线13B的移动,而对于纵列栏12B的左边界线13A,由于它的移动并不能改变该纵列栏12B
的列宽,而是改变纵列栏12A的列宽,所以只有在需要调节纵列栏12A的列宽时,才需要启
用该纵列栏12A对应的窗口 2A,其原理和操作方法都相同,不再重复说明。 本发明所述的调节Excel中纵列栏列宽的方法,同理也适用于该文件中行列栏行
宽的调节方法,其原理和调节列宽的原理完全相同,故此也不必再详细累述。 本发明所述的在触控屏上调节Excel列宽的方法,不仅仅限于在Excel文件中,对
于具有类似功能其它文件,都可利用该本发明实现。
权利要求
一种在触控屏上调节文件列宽的方法,其包括以下步骤利用一手指触碰该文件上需要调节列宽的栏;从所述选择的栏中弹出一窗口;手指直接在该窗口上移动用以控制相应栏的列宽。
2. 如权利要求1所述的方法,其特征在于所述窗口设置于所述文件每列栏的下方,当 手指触碰某一栏时,相应栏的窗口才弹出。
3. 如权利要求1所述的方法,其特征在于所述手指在窗口上的移动调整了所选栏的 边界线的移动,从而控制了该栏的列宽。
4. 如权利要求3所述的方法,其特征在于所述手指在窗口上的移动调整了所选栏的 右边界线的移动,从而控制了该栏的列宽。
5. 如权利要求3所述的方法,其特征在于所述手指在窗口上的左移控制了所选栏边 界线的左移,从而控制文件列宽的减小。
6. 如权利要求3所述的方法,其特征在于所述手指在窗口上的右移控制了所选栏边 界线的右移,从而控制文件列宽的增加。
7. 如权利要求1所述的方法,其特征在于所述窗口隐藏于所述栏的下方。
全文摘要
本发明涉及一种在触控屏上调节文件列宽的方法,其包括以下步骤利用一手指触碰该文件上需要调节列宽的栏;从所述选择的栏中弹出一窗口;手指直接在该窗口上移动用以控制相应栏的列宽。本发明所述的调节文件列宽的方法,不但克服了传统在触控屏上手指不易操作的问题,而且本发明所述方法简单,在文件中可任意调节用户所需要的列宽。
文档编号G06F3/048GK101710266SQ20091003565
公开日2010年5月19日 申请日期2009年9月30日 优先权日2009年9月30日
发明者保罗·格兰德维兹, 雷奥纳·波特曼 申请人:苏州瀚瑞微电子有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1